As a Manager, Financial Planning & Analysis (FP&A) – Sales Finance at SC Johnson, you will support the North America business as a key finance partner to U.S. and Puerto Rico sales teams. You will help drive profitable growth by delivering financial insights, leading forecasting processes, and supporting strategic decision-making. In this role, you will work closely with sales leadership to optimize trade investment, strengthen financial processes, and achieve revenue and profitability goals. You will bring strong analytical thinking, challenge assumptions, and focus on delivering actionable, business-driven outcomes.
KEY RESPONSIBILITIES
- Partner with Sales leadership to develop and execute long-term strategies and key initiatives that drive volume and profitability for major accounts, including Walmart and Puerto Rico
- Provide financial leadership and guidance to sales teams to support revenue growth and improve account-level profitability
- Lead forecasting and planning processes, including sales and trade spend, by identifying risks and opportunities and recommending actions to meet financial targets
- Analyze financial performance, including pricing, trade investment, and profitability, to generate insights and inform decision-making
- Develop and deliver recommendations to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of trade spending across U.S. sales
- Collaborate with cross-functional partners to solve business challenges and enhance financial decision-making
- Prepare and present financial analyses, business cases, and performance updates for internal and external stakeholders
- Strengthen financial processes and controls by monitoring performance, managing expenses, and recommending improvements to ensure compliance and accuracy
